Lebanese Ayran (Laban Ayran)
By eatmundo ยท July 11, 2026
๐ฑ๐ง LBA refreshing, salty yogurt-based beverage that is the perfect companion to grilled meats. It balances richness with a cooling effect, ideal for hot summer days.

check them off as you prepareHow to Make It
- 1
Place 500g of thick Greek-style yogurt into a large mixing bowl.
- 2
Slowly whisk in 500ml of cold water, adding it in small increments to ensure a smooth texture.
- 3
Add 1 teaspoon of sea salt to the mixture, stirring well until fully dissolved.
- 4
Crush 1 tablespoon of dried mint between your palms to release the oils, then sprinkle it into the bowl.
- 5
Use a hand blender for 30 seconds if you prefer a frothy, airy consistency on top.
- 6
Pour the ayran into tall glasses, ensuring the mint is evenly distributed.
- 7
Place the glasses in the refrigerator for at least 15 minutes to chill before serving.
- 8
Give the drink a quick stir with a spoon just before you take the first refreshing sip.
Frequently Asked Questions
What type of yogurt works best for authentic Ayran?+
Full-fat plain sheep or cow milk yogurt provides the ideal creamy consistency and tanginess required for this drink.
What is the recommended ratio of yogurt to water?+
A standard ratio is one part yogurt to one or two parts chilled water, depending on whether you prefer a thicker or thinner consistency.
Should I use fresh or dried mint in this recipe?+
While fresh mint is refreshing, dried mint is the traditional choice as it rehydrates in the liquid and provides a distinct, concentrated herbal flavor.
What is the secret to getting a frothy top on the Ayran?+
Use a high-speed blender for 30 seconds to incorporate air, or whisk vigorously until a light, creamy foam forms on the surface.
